For Officers: Creating a Post

If you've been given an account with posting access, here's how to publish something to the site:

  1. Go to bellbrookarc.org/wp/wp-admin and log in with your username and password.
  2. In the left-hand menu, click Posts → Add New.
  3. Give your post a title, then write your content in the main box below it.
  4. To add a photo, click the + button in the content area and choose Image.
  5. On the right-hand side, assign a Category and set a Featured Image.
  6. Click Publish when ready — or Preview first to check how it looks.
  7. To edit later, go to Posts → All Posts and click Edit.

Not sure if you have posting access, or need an account set up? Contact the webmaster below.
